9. LORE OLYMPUS (VOLUME ONE) BY RACHEL SMYTHE

Source: INSTAGRAM

This book is a graphic novel and it tells the story of Persephone and Hades. I really enjoyed this book and I find it really cute and addicting. I remember staying up to finish it and it’s amazing . There’s so much to unpack and I love that it’s very chaotic to say the least. I can’t wait for the next volume.

7. IRON WIDOW BY XIRAN JAY XHAO

This book is incredible and I’m not exaggerating. The writing style is exquisite. It takes you on a beautiful journey and your imagination flares up. The way it all plays out and the power behind this book is unmatched. It is a post apocalyptic Feminist fantasy book and I’m ready for book 2 to come because it’s really giving . From the fights to the friendship and stand points highlighting politics and feminism. It’s a fave recommendation. READ MY REVIEW

1. WHEN VILLAINS RISE BY GIANA DARLING

Source ; PINTEREST

How many times have I read this book? My answer is YES. This book is purely dark romance and there’s trigger warnings. It’s also 18+ so be cautious while reading. The trope in this book is literally elite. I mean NOTORIOUS MAFIA BOSS ON TRIAL FOR MURDER and SMART ICE COLD LAWYER . The forced proximity and enemies to lovers trope is top tier and that is what we have here . It’s book two of the ANTI HEROES IN LOVE DUO-LOGY. This book really speaks to me because it doesn’t change the characters, instead they evolve and it makes it even more beautiful. I’m in love with the storyline and the quotes . The trope was sent from heaven and I’m beginning to think the book was made for me. It has opened the portal to my anti hero favorite books and has come to stay on top. The way love and career intertwine and the supremacy of Elena and Dante. It’s my all time favorite🤍.
